Ingredients

  • Batter: 1 cup all-purpose flour, 1 cup whole milk, 3 large eggs, 1/2 tsp fine sea salt
  • For the Pudding Tins: 2 tbsp vegetable oil
  • Filling: 6 oz sliced roast beef cut into strips, 1/2 cup sour cream, 2 tbsp prepared horseradish, 1 tbsp fresh chives finely chopped, Freshly ground black pepper to taste

Instructions

Step 1:
Preheat the oven to 425°F (220°C). Place a mini muffin tin (18 wells) in the oven to heat.
Step 2:
In a m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, eggs, milk, and salt until smooth and lump-free. Let the batter rest while the oven heats.
Step 3:
Carefully remove the hot muffin tin and add about 1/2 tsp vegetable oil to each well. Return to the oven for 2 minutes until the oil is shimmering.
Step 4:
Quickly fill each well about halfway with batter. Bake for 15–17 minutes until puffed and deep golden brown. Do not open the oven during baking.
Step 5:
Meanwhile, in a small bowl, combine sour cream, horseradish, half the chives, and black pepper.
Step 6:
Once the Yorkshire puddings are baked, remove from the tin and cool slightly.
Step 7:
Fill each pudding with a strip of roast beef and a dollop of horseradish cream. Garnish with remaining chives. Serve warm.

Substitutions

Substitute roast beef with smoked salmon for a pescatarian twist or use different fresh herbs to vary the flavors.

Storage

Store leftover Yorkshire pudding bites in an airtight container and reheat in a hot oven to restore crispness before serving.

Serving Suggestions

Serve as an elegant appetizer with a side of mixed greens and a light vinaigrette for balance.

Common Questions

How do I achieve crispy Yorkshire pudding bites?

Preheat the muffin tin in the oven and add hot oil before pouring in the batter. This ensures a puffed, golden crust.

Can I prepare the batter in advance?

Yes, prepare the batter ahead and let it rest to develop texture, but bake the puddings fresh for best puffiness.

What alternatives can I use for the roast beef filling?

Smoked salmon works well for a pescatarian option, providing a flavorful twist without overpowering.

How should I serve the bites warm?

After baking, fill the puddings and serve immediately or rewarm gently in a hot oven before adding fillings.

What seasoning enhances the horseradish cream?

Fresh chives and freshly ground black pepper complement the tang of horseradish, boosting the overall flavor.
